Lake Alfred Police Department Records
Police records in Lake Alfred, Florida may include arrest records, incident and offense reports, accident and traffic crash reports, calls for service logs, citations, booking records, and related law enforcement documents. The City of Lake Alfred has its own police department for municipal law enforcement, while the Polk County Sheriff’s Office may maintain countywide records, jail and booking information, dispatch data, and records for incidents it handles. Members of the public may request available records under Florida public records law. Access depends on whether the record exists, which agency has custody of it, required redactions, privacy protections, and whether the case is active or exempt from release. Some records may be available in full, while others may be partially released or withheld as allowed by law.
How to Request Police Records in Lake Alfred
To request police records in Lake Alfred, contact the Lake Alfred Police Department for city police reports or the Polk County Sheriff’s Office for sheriff-handled incidents, jail, or booking records. Requests may usually be made in person, by phone, by mail, by email, or through an online public records portal if the agency provides one. Include as much detail as possible, such as the incident date, report number, location, names of involved persons, and the type of report requested. Agencies may charge fees for printed pages, certified copies, extensive staff time, media storage, or digital copies when allowed by law. Florida law does not set one fixed response deadline for every request; agencies must acknowledge and respond within a reasonable time based on the scope and availability of the record. Staff may contact the requester by phone, email, or mail if clarification, identification, payment, or additional details are needed. Some records may be redacted, delayed, or denied, particularly those tied to open investigations, juvenile matters, protected personal information, or court restrictions, which is normal under Florida public records law.

FAQs
What is included in a police record from Lake Alfred?
A police record may include an incident report, arrest record, traffic crash report, citation, call log, officer narrative, booking information, or related case details maintained by the Lake Alfred Police Department or the Polk County Sheriff’s Office.
Are police records in Florida public?
Many police records are public under Florida public records law, but access is not unlimited. Records may be redacted or withheld if they involve open investigations, juveniles, protected personal information, confidential victims, or court-ordered restrictions.
How long does it take to get a police report in Lake Alfred?
Timing depends on the agency, the type of report, and whether the case is complete or still active. Simple available reports may be provided quickly, while larger requests or reports requiring review and redaction can take longer.
How do I find arrest records in Lake Alfred without going to the police station?
You may contact the Lake Alfred Police Department or Polk County Sheriff’s Office by phone, email, mail, or an online records portal if available. Polk County jail or booking information may also be available through sheriff or county online resources.
Can I look up someone’s arrest history in Lake Alfred online?
Some arrest-related information may be searchable online through Polk County Sheriff’s Office resources, jail records, court records, or other official public record portals. Online results may be limited, incomplete, or subject to redaction, so the record-holding agency should be contacted for official copies.
